Four Simple Steps to Stay Healthy
Share on FacebookShare on WhatsAppShare on TwitterShare on LinkedIn

We all know the old adage: prevention is better than cure. While it’s a commonly accepted truth, too often, the importance of prevention is underestimated. The reality is that small, consistent actions taken today can save us from major health complications and expenses down the road. They can also enhance our quality of life, keeping us feeling vibrant and youthful. Today, we’ll explore four easy, cost-free habits that can have a lasting impact on your well-being, keep you happy, healthy and even decelerate the aging process: getting good sleep, eating a healthy diet, exercising regularly, and quitting smoking.

1.Good sleep. Sleep is one of the most undervalued aspects of health. In a world that constantly glorifies hustle and productivity, rest is often sacrificed. Yet, studies show that 7 to 9 hours of sleep per night is optimal for adults to restore both body and mind. Quality sleep improves memory, boosts immune function and plays a key role in emotional well-being

Insomnia and other sleep disorders are on the rise, affecting millions worldwide. If you struggle with sleep, there are ways to help overcome insomnia:

  • Establish a bedtime routine to signal your body it’s time to wind down.
  • Limit screen time at least an hour before bed to reduce blue light exposure.
  • Avoid heavy meals and caffeine in the evening.
  • Engage in relaxation techniques like deep breathing or meditation.

The benefits of good sleep are numerous: better concentration, faster healing, balanced hormones, reduced risk of heart disease and an overall slower aging process. A well-rested body is better equipped to handle the stresses of life, reducing the visible signs of aging, like wrinkles and dull skin.
